Durable Materials

The materials used on a sofa bed could have a big impact on its durability. Michelle Castagna of Muse Design Studio, Florida, says that when choosing a sleeper to look for a sturdy frame and upholstery. A frame made of kiln-dried wood and modern mortise and tenon joinery will ensure that your sleeper will last for a long time. Also, you want cushions that can be cleaned easily and are able to take care of spills, messes and other messes. "Look for fabrics that emit low chemical emissions, are pet-friendly or stain-resistant," she says.

A high-quality frame can play an important role in how long your sleeper will last particularly if you're frequently changing it from a seat and bed. Avoid engineered and particleboard frames that aren't built to last. Instead, look for frames made of kiln dried hardwoods or furniture grade plywood. Be aware of the mattress type, as polyurethane foam and innerspring mattresses aren't made for long-term comfort, while memory or gel foam mattresses provide more support.

The pull-out mechanism is another important aspect to consider when selecting a sleeper sofa. The more convenient it is to slide out and lift your sleeper, the more convenient it will be. If possible, test out the conversion mechanism of any sofas you're considering in person to see how well it performs.
